LT Debt to Total Assets is a measurement representing the percentage of a corporation's assets that are financed with loans and financial obligations lasting more than one year. The ratio provides a general measure of the financial position of a company, including its ability to meet financial requirements for outstanding loans. It is calculated as a company's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ligationdivide by its Total Assets. Bowhead Specialty Holdings's long-term debt to total assests ratio for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 was 0.06.

Bowhead Specialty Holdings's long-term debt to total assets ratio increased from Mar. 2025 (0.00) to Mar. 2026 (0.06). It may suggest that Bowhead Specialty Holdings is progressively becoming more dependent on debt to grow their business.

Bowhead Specialty Holdings LT-Debt-to-Total-Asset Calculation

Bowhead Specialty Holdings's Long-Term Debt to Total Asset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

LT Debt to Total Assets (A: Dec. 2025 )=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ation (A: Dec. 2025 )/Total Assets (A: Dec. 2025 )
=146.447/2371.376
=0.06

Bowhead Specialty Holdings's Long-Term Debt to Total Asset Ratio for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

LT Debt to Total Assets (Q: Mar. 2026 )=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ation (Q: Mar. 2026 )/Total Assets (Q: Mar. 2026 )
=146.515/2479.293
=0.06

Bowhead Specialty Holdings Business Description

Address 452 Fifth Avenue, New York, NY, USA, 10018
Bowhead Specialty Holdings Inc offers commercial specialty property and casualty insurance products. The company offers underwriting solutions to various businesses across four underwriting divisions, which include Casualty, Professional Liability, Healthcare Liability, and Baleen Specialty. A majority of its revenue is generated from the Casualty division, which specializes in general liability coverage, which protects a company against liability arising from bodily injury, personal injury, or property damage, for risks in the construction, distribution, heavy manufacturing, real estate, public entity, and hospitality segments, and also considers underwriting risks in a broader range of industries. Geographically, the company operates in the United States.
